MurGaa Auto Clicker is built around generating mouse events at a controlled click rate, with options for fixed interval clicking and duration per click. It adds click count limit controls so runs can end after a defined number of clicks. Cursor position control supports both coordinate-based clicking and consistent placement for repeated actions. It also includes hotkey activation to begin automation and hotkey deactivation to stop it immediately when the target UI changes.
A key tradeoff is that complex multi-step macros depend on reconfiguration rather than a full macro timeline editor. The best fit is high-repeat workflows like clicking through controlled menus where cursor placement and a finite repeat mode are sufficient to avoid accidental overshoot.

GS Auto Clicker is a native desktop auto clicker focused on repeat-until-stopped operation and finite repeat modes using a click duration and a defined click interval. Hotkeys act as the primary control surface, so the automation can be triggered and halted without switching away from the task. Coordinate-based clicking and cursor-position control help reduce operator error when targeting small UI elements.
A practical tradeoff appears in governance and auditability since there is no exposed automation API for external orchestration or logging. Setup discipline matters for window targeting and cursor alignment, especially when a user is running other apps that change the underlying screen region. GS Auto Clicker fits best when a single user needs quick, repeatable click sequences for desktop testing loops rather than coordinated, multi-user automation.

Auto clicker software for automated mouse event simulation and hotkey-controlled click loops
Auto clicker software injects automated mouse clicking based on fixed click intervals, randomized click timing, and defined click counts or run duration, so a user can repeat UI interactions without manual pressing. Tools like MurGaa Auto Clicker and GS Auto Clicker use hotkey activation and hotkey deactivation to start and stop click sequences instantly without leaving the target application.
Some products focus on coordinate-based clicking for consistent cursor position control, while others add window targeting so click events apply only when the correct window is in focus. AutoHotkey shifts the workflow toward scripted click sequences controlled by hotkey handlers, while Jitbit Macro Recorder and Pulover's Macro Creator prioritize recorded steps that replay into reusable automation macros.

Common failure modes when choosing and configuring auto clicker tools
The most common problem is assuming coordinate targeting will hold after UI changes. Several tools rely on cursor-position control or coordinate targeting and break when UI elements move or layouts shift.
Relying on coordinate targeting for UIs that move or reflow
GS Auto Clicker and Gravity Clicker require stable coordinate placement, so a layout shift can break target selection. Use OP Auto Clicker window targeting when the correct window focus is the stronger constraint than screen coordinates.
Building multi-click sequences that exceed simple repeat templates
MurGaa Auto Clicker notes that macro sequences beyond simple repeats require multiple configuration steps. Pulover's Macro Creator helps when conditional branching is required, while AutoHotkey handles deeper multi-step logic via script conditions.
Underestimating termination gaps in long sessions
Tools with click count limits, including MurGaa Auto Clicker and FastKeys, prevent runaway clicking by enforcing finite runs. Avoid leaving sessions unbounded when testing or when window focus can change.
Using recorder output for workflows that need runtime reconfiguration
Jitbit Macro Recorder produces record-and-replay scripts, but recorded coordinate scripts can break after UI layout changes. AutoHotkey supports enabling, disabling, and reconfiguring click loops via hotkey handlers for runtime adaptation.
